VII. Amateur draft

            A. Before each season (starting with the second) there will be a five round Amateur Draft.

                        1. The draft order will be set with the team with the worst record having the first pick, the

                                    next-worst team having the second pick, going sequentially, until the team with the best

                                     record that missed the playoffs will draft sixteenth.

                        2. The playoff teams will draft in slots 17-24:

                                    a. The losers in the divisional series will draft 17-20;

                                    b. The losers of the Championship Series will draft 21-22;

                                    c. The NPBL Championship loser will draft 23;

                                    d. The NPBL Championship winner will draft 24.

            B. The league will hold the Amateur Draft live in its chatroom.

                        1. The league will hold the first two rounds on the first day.

                        2. The league will hold the final three rounds the next day.

X. Created Players

A. Before the start of the first NPBL season, each owner may create a player in his or her own visage.

B. The created players will have the following characteristics:

            1. Each player will be 18 years of age, to allow for maximum player development time.

            2. The player will have two Brilliant and two Good talents, with the rest Average.

            3. The ratings of the player shall be set to 2, with fielding, speed and endurance set to C. Each

                        owner may then allocate12 additional points to their player.

                        a. Upgrading a numerical rating will cost 1 point (a numerical rating is a complete

                                    number, not a vs. Lefties or Righties point adjustment).

                        b. Upgrading a letter rating will cost 2 points.
